My partner and I were lucky enough to get a recommendation for this restaurant and decided to try it out on our recent trip to Boston. All I can say is wow. There are a few gotcha's tho...be at the place before five when they open as there is a line that forms about 4:30 or 4:45 and if you're not in the first few parties, you'll have to wait for a table to open up since this place is tiny...think NY style tiny. The wait staff isn't super friendly or really helpful, but what they lack in manners, they more than make up for in the food. Whatever you do, have the fried calamari, one of their signature dishes. I had the lobster ravioli and it was excellent. My partner had a fresh fish special with pasta, clams, mussels, and half a lobster. Add in a salad and drinks and our whole bill, with tax and tip came out right at $65. Not bad for a great dinig experience.
Pros: Best Italian food around, Great calamari
Cons: Small seating area, Long lines
